Scope: restoring the import service account if credentials are lost mid-run. The Shelfwright importer processes MARC batches from the Brindlemoor Library consortium; a stalled import must not be restarted until the service account is recovered. Procedure: confirm the operator's identity per policy 9, suspend the import queue, then open the sealed recovery record from the offline safe. For audit purposes, note that the sealed record contains exactly one recovery passphrase, which is:

vault phrase of yaguf-hahaf = druath-holix

Step 4 of the Sketchloom migration covers undo and redo. The old editor stored snapshots per keystroke; the new command stack records discrete operations, so verify that grouped edits collapse into a single undo entry. Before enabling the stack in production, review each flag carefully, since mismatches corrupt history. The values we are migrating to are these.

settings of bafof-tagep:
[frador]
port = 9300
region = west-1
host = frador.norvacorp.corp
timeout_ms = 3000
retries = 5

# Nightwell backfill scheduler — constants.
# On-call: these gate how hard we hit the warehouse overnight.
# Raising concurrency past the write ceiling only grows the queue.
# Changes take effect at the next tick; no restart needed.
# If backfills spill past 06:00, cut batch size first, then concurrency.
# Log a note in the runbook after any change. Constants follow.

constants for kaduf-tafop:
QUOTAS = {
    "holwyn": 877,
    "pelox": 887,
    "zorath": 371,
    "ralir": 836,
    "juldor": 266,
}

Handover — Marrowbird circuit breaker

For future maintainers: the breaker guards calls to the upstream quoting API, which degrades unpredictably under load. It trips on consecutive failures, holds open for a cooldown, then half-opens with a single probe request. Please don't lower the failure threshold without load-testing — we tuned it after two incidents where premature trips cascaded. The breaker's current operating parameters are recorded below.

settings of tawig-bahof:
[holath]
port = 8443
region = north-3
host = holath.qorvelcorp.corp
timeout_ms = 3000
retries = 3